Time-series Analysis
The statistical technique of analyzing time-ordered data points to identify trends, cycles, or seasonal variations.
Economic Growth
An increase in the economic output and wealth of a country, typically measured by GDP.
Cross-sectional Analysis
A research method that compares data from multiple entities at the same point in time to identify patterns and relationships.
